Griffin Dog Name Meaning

Meaning of Griffin:
Griffinus, of the Welsh personal name Gruffudd (see Griffith). English: nickname for a fierce or dangerous person, from Middle English griffin ‘gryphon’ (from Latin gryphus, Greek gryps, of Assyrian origin).

Gender: Male

